Watershed Management Plan

Watershed Planning Services were provided for a 31-acre reservoir experiencing sedimentation, algae blooms, water quality degradation, nuisance aquatic plants, shoreline erosion, and other impacts. In addition to the Watershed Management Plan, a Water Quality Report was prepared that included evaluation of 18 years of water quality and other monitoring data collected by the community. Action Strategies were prepared to enhance the 31-acre reservoir. Recommendations included environmentally sound methods to control nuisance weeds and algae, improve water quality for safe swimming, reduce sedimentation, establish a desirable fish community, and allow for more diverse wildlife habitat. A successful Watershed Summit attended by multiple agencies contributed to funding provided to prepare an Engineering Plan to stabilize a highly eroded inlet discharging large volumes of sediment into the lake.
